當我們用session保存了用戶的登錄信息之後,如果用戶沒有選擇點擊登出按鈕而是選擇了直接關閉浏覽器,那在服務器端保存的session是否會長期存在呢?
答案是否定的!因為SESSION存在一個過期時間。如果session上一次修改的時間距離當前之間超過某個值的話,這個session將會被清除!
在php的配置文件php.ini中有這麼個選項:
; After this number of seconds, stored data will be seen as 'garbage' and
; cleaned up by the garbage collection process.
session.gc_maxlifetime = 1440 www.2cto.com
也就是如果超過24分鐘沒有訪問網站的話,服務器就把你的SESSION銷毀了,此時你也就處於登出的狀態了!
第零空間版權所有